A study of basic techniques employed by the scenic artist for the recreation of faux finishes. Emphasis is placed on equipment and its maintenance, procedure and practical application to framed scenery and three-dimensional units. Prerequisites: PROD 124. Course Objectives Upon successful completion of the course, students should be able to: (1) Manipulate different paints, painting tools and techniques. (2) Focus on faux finishes and how to recreate them. (3) Decipher paint renderings and learn how to recreate them. (4) Improve drawing skills and cartooning techniques.
